Index of /_SITEIMAGE/view/aW1hZ2UubXNzY2RuLm5ldA/3b/aa/fe/b9
Name
Last modified
Size
Description
Parent Directory
-
3baafeb9181bf9d46ed0..>
2025-06-09 19:27
14K